On Fri, Nov 06, 2020 at 07:33:33PM +0800, Alex Shi wrote:
> The page->mem_cgroup member is replaced by memcg_data, and add a helper
> page_memcg() for it. Need to update comments to avoid confusing.
I'm not an expert in this code but IMO the pointer manipulation of
page->mem_cgroup could be thought of as local to the code in mm/memcontrol.c.
As such the detail of the member of the page struct that the code depends on is
a valuable part of the comment. Having to look at page_memcg() to find out
this information is kind of annoying.
